About this trial
This Expanded Access Program aims to:
1. Provide access to tebentafusp for mUM patients. 2. Provide access to tebentafusp for patients, who were on the control arm of the randomized controlled Phase II trial (IMCgp100-202) and were unable to crossover during the specified window. 3. Ensure that patients, who are benefiting from tebentafusp treatment while participating in an ongoing Immunocore sponsored clinical study (e.g., IMCgp100-102 or IMCgp100-201), may continue tebentafusp treatment on this Programme once the ongoing trial has met all of its key primary and secondary objectives.
Eligibility criteria
Qualifiers
Male or female patients age ≥ 18 years of age at the time of first dose
Histologically or cytologically confirmed metastatic UM or unresectable UM patients
HLA-A*02:01 positive
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) Performance Status of 0 or 1
